  Q4:

  M: The interesting thing is that this concept is not only used in school for teaching, but it seems corporations have also caught on to the idea and are using it so that the consumers can remember their products quickly.

  A case study was done by a soft drink to test this theory. There were two commercials played for a group of customers. The first commercial repeated the name and characteristics of the drink several times; the customers were asked about the name of the soft drink afterwards, but mostly all of them forget the name. The second commercial did the same but ended the commercial with a simple direct question: what was the name of the soft drink? Astoundingly, nearly all of the customers asked could recall the name of the soft drink. It appears that committing information actively to memory has more of an effect than just reading something over a few times.

  Q6:

  M: The world we live in is vast and beautiful. Million of us travel the globe each year to see the places that are often talked about in nature magazines, television or on the internet. But the damage done to our planet by the sheer number of tourists is on the rise and undeniable.

  Ecotourism, however, is a kind of tourism beneficial to the environment by alleviating the pollution while reversing some of the damage already done, and thus healing our planet. Let’s talk about a couple of ecotourism ideas.

  Firstly, ecotourism helps lower vehicle pollution. In order to travel to some places, tourists sometimes use buses which are noisy and fuel consuming, thus emitting a lot of environmental pollutants. To counter this act, tourists can hike into the sites instead of taking buses or other means of transportation. If you think about the number of tourists visiting a popular tourist area every year, and eliminate the need for buses, there is no doubt that the idea of ecotourism could make a big difference.

  Another way that could help cut down on pollution at tourist sites is to raise environmentally friendly awareness. By teaching tourists the impact that they are causing before hand, it can possibly persuade some of them to change their plans to a more environmentally friendly alternative. For example, having a kind of tour which makes the tourists replant trees in deforested areas can help repair the damaged forests.
